Output b51fba6f82761333d1023b40d71f5b67ba4b68f6f25719e5e7773a985bc8c472:1

value
405111765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8a1f2c8984c0b37f419688add9405b51c4fb5c OP_EQUAL
address
3Qd2zZZeMhzwu35XG6XnVBFqjM7wz6UMBM
transaction
b51fba6f82761333d1023b40d71f5b67ba4b68f6f25719e5e7773a985bc8c472
confirmations
184299
spent
true